Season and Career Results
2023-24
Cross Country
Appeared in five meets during her sophomore season with Carolina Cross Country … Opened the season finishing 15th at the Eye Opener with a time of 17:57.3 … Finished runner-up at the Gamecock Challenge on Sept. 15 after running a personal best 5K time of 16:47.2 for the second fastest 5K in program history … Set a new personal best in the 6K event in her first 6K race of the season, clocking 21:17.0 to finish 44th at the Paul Short Run … Her time at the Paul Short Run marked the 13th fastest 6K time in Gamecock history … Ran 22:20.9 at the SEC Championship and then closed the season running 21:39.5 at the NCAA Southeast Regional to place 96th overall.

2022-23

Indoor

Competed in five meets during the indoor season, running both the 3,000 meter and the 5,000 meter … Made her indoor track debut at the Gamecock Opener, finishing second overall in the 3K with a PR time of 10:18.04 … Two weeks later, she set her indoor 5K personal best time of 18:36.15 at the Columbia Challenge in New York City … Best finish in the 5K during the indoor season was eighth at the South Carolina Invitational, running 18:46.49.

Outdoor

Appeared in six meets on the season, running the 1,500 meter, 3,000 meter and the 5,000 meter races … Made her outdoor debut in the Weems Baskin Relays 3K, running a personal best 10:02.23 for the runner-up finish … The following week, she ran her first outdoor 5K, finishing fifth at the Florida Relays with a time of 17:28.41 … Her best finish of the season in the 5K was second at the Tom Jones Memorial when she clocked 17:17.16 … Ran her only 1500m race at the USC Open on April 22, finishing seventh with a personal best time of 4:36.61 … Turned in a PR time in the 5K at the coveted Penn Relays, running 17:10.71 for the ninth fastest outdoor 5K in Gamecock history … Also ran the 5K at the SEC Championship.

Cross Country

Competed in six meets for the Gamecocks, winning the Winthrop Invitational in her collegiate debut on Sept. 17 with a time of 18:37.2 … Won SEC Freshman Runner of the Week after setting her 5K personal record at the Royals Challenge with a time of 18:11.5 to place 13th, posting the 44th-fastest 5K in school history … Set her collegiate 6K personal record at the 2022 SEC Cross Country Championship, clocking a time of 21:38.67, putting her 16th among Top-20 individuals in program history … Her 21:38.67 mark was the 29th fastest overall 6K in program history.

Pre-South Carolina
High School

Lettered in field hockey, indoor hockey, cross country and track & field at Dainfern College … Named Provincial Field Hockey and Provincial Indoor Hockey … South African Schools Cross Country Champion for three consecutive years (2017-19) … South African Schools Champion Girls U18 for 3000m and 1500m in 2018 … Two-time South African Club Champion for Girls U18 in the 1500m and 3000m in 2019 … Ran for the JS Athletics Club and achieved Sportswoman of the Year, Athlete of the Year, Cross Country Athlete of the Year and Track Athlete of the Year from 2017-19 … Also named Athletics Gauteng North Best Female Track Sub Youth Athlete in 2017 … Earned full academic colors and prestige for academics … Honors Blazer for Academics, Public Speaking, Cross Country and Athletics.

Personal

Born to her parents Mark Gait-Smith and Sylvia Gait-Smith on Oct. 14, 2003 … Has three brothers: Michael, Christopher and Nicholas … Grandfather, Michael Gait-Smith, was a national hockey player for Zambia … Currently majoring in Finance … Chose South Carolina because it was “the perfect balance where I can pursue both my academic and athletic goals”.
